What to Do About Odorous House Ants

|

As the name suggests, odorous house ants are a species of ants that emit a very strong smell when they are crushed. This smell is similar to rotten coconut. In terms of appearance, they are brown or black in coloration with a size of 1/16” to 1/8? and they have a segmented body with an oval abdomen. The species is found throughout the US.

Causes of an Infestation

Odorous house ants are not too different from ants of other species. They prefer to eat sugars, especially honeydew, and they want to set up nests near sources of moisture. That is why you will usually find them near water pipes, leaky fixtures, or even inside wood that has been damaged by termites.

Are Odorous House Ants Dangerous?

Odorous house ants pose no health threat to the residents of the home. They do not spread disease and they do not have dangerous bites. However, because of the smell they emit, they are one of the worst species of ants that you can have in your home.

Prevention

Knowing the causes of an odorous house ant infestation can help you understand what you need to do in order to prevent one from occurring. Make sure that you remove any sources of excess moisture from the home, and that you keep your food in tightly sealed containers. You want to be really careful with sugary spills, because those are the main draws for these ants. Odorous house ants can also use tree branches to enter into the home, so make sure that you keep any branches that face the home trimmed, and that any cracks or small openings in the exterior of the home are sealed.

Control

Removing an odorous house ant colony from your home can be done with traditional ant killing products such as baits. Baits are especially useful if you do not know where the colony is located. Alternatively, if you can find the location of the nest, you can go with the tried and tested boiling water method, or a kill-on-touch insecticide.
